The assert happens with current bits from main.
I hoped that it could be somehow caused by the barrier issue that was fixed in #72919.
However the assert reproduces after the fix has been merged and appears to be deterministic.
It looks like it is happening in the constructor of DataflowAnalyzedMethodNode
public DataflowAnalyzedMethodNode(MethodIL methodIL)
{
Debug.Assert(methodIL.OwningMethod.IsTypicalMethodDefinition);
here ==> Debug.Assert(!CompilerGeneratedState.IsNestedFunctionOrStateMachineMember(methodIL.OwningMethod));
_methodIL = methodIL;
}

To repro, compile runtime and tests on a linux-arm64 machine like:
./build.sh -arch arm64 -os Linux -s clr.alljits+clr.tools+clr.nativeaotlibs+clr.nativeaotruntime+libs+libs.tests -rc Checked -lc Release /p:TestNativeAot=true -test -maxcpucount:10
The failure is not specific to linux-arm64
win-x64 repro:
build.cmd -s clr.alljits+clr.tools+clr.nativeaotlibs+clr.nativeaotruntime+libs+libs.tests -rc Checked -lc Release /p:TestNativeAot=true -test --maxcpucount:16
